| package jdk.jfr.event.runtime; |
| |
| import static jdk.test.lib.Asserts.assertTrue; |
| |
| import java.util.ArrayList; |
| import java.util.List; |
| import java.util.stream.Collectors; |
| |
| import jdk.jfr.Recording; |
| import jdk.jfr.consumer.RecordedEvent; |
| import jdk.test.lib.Platform; |
| import jdk.test.lib.jfr.EventNames; |
| import jdk.test.lib.jfr.Events; |
| |
| /** |
| * @test |
| * @bug 8216559 |
| * @key jfr |
| * @requires vm.hasJFR |
| * @library /test/lib |
| * @run main/othervm jdk.jfr.event.runtime.TestNativeLibrariesEvent |
| */ |
| public class TestNativeLibrariesEvent { |
| |
| private final static String EVENT_NAME = EventNames.NativeLibrary; |
| |
| public static void main(String[] args) throws Throwable { |
| Recording recording = new Recording(); |
| recording.enable(EVENT_NAME); |
| recording.start(); |
| recording.stop(); |
| |
| List<String> expectedLibs = getExpectedLibs(); |
| for (RecordedEvent event : Events.fromRecording(recording)) { |
| System.out.println("Event:" + event); |
| long unsignedTopAddress = event.getValue("topAddress"); |
| long unsignedBaseAddress = event.getValue("baseAddress"); |
| assertValidAddresses(unsignedBaseAddress, unsignedTopAddress); |
| String lib = Events.assertField(event, "name").notEmpty().getValue(); |
| for (String expectedLib : new ArrayList<>(expectedLibs)) { |
| if (lib.contains(expectedLib)) { |
| expectedLibs.remove(expectedLib); |
| } |
| } |
| } |
| assertTrue(expectedLibs.isEmpty(), "Missing libraries:" + expectedLibs.stream().collect(Collectors.joining(", "))); |
| } |
| |
| private static List<String> getExpectedLibs() throws Throwable { |
| String libTemplate = null; |
| if (Platform.isSolaris()) { |
| libTemplate = "lib%s.so"; |
| } else if (Platform.isWindows()) { |
| libTemplate = "%s.dll"; |
| } else if (Platform.isOSX()) { |
| libTemplate = "lib%s.dylib"; |
| } else if (Platform.isLinux()) { |
| libTemplate = "lib%s.so"; |
| } |
| if (libTemplate == null) { |
| throw new Exception("Unsupported OS"); |
| } |
| |
| List<String> libs = new ArrayList<String>(); |
| String[] names = { "jvm", "java", "zip" }; |
| for (String name : names) { |
| libs.add(String.format(libTemplate, name)); |
| } |
| return libs; |
| } |
| |
| private static void assertValidAddresses(long unsignedBaseAddress, long unsignedTopAddress) throws Exception { |
| if (unsignedTopAddress != 0) { // guard against missing value (0) |
| if (Long.compareUnsigned(unsignedTopAddress, unsignedBaseAddress) < 0) { |
| throw new Exception("Top address " + Long.toHexString(unsignedTopAddress) + " is below base addess " + Long.toHexString(unsignedBaseAddress)); |
| } |
| } |
| } |
| } |
